Output 94de458bfa87b69a957b76336c6103307784bb48517d1f32860cd12549fe2756:1

value
1042424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54807977f37c30f83268f32b195d0a27ef3adbac OP_EQUAL
address
39PpbDnoUKqKbWSatvQYZtzL6UaBRHsF7K
transaction
94de458bfa87b69a957b76336c6103307784bb48517d1f32860cd12549fe2756
confirmations
264487
spent
true